Overview  Arthritis, or osteoarthritis (OA), is actually a chronic and progressive joint ailment that normally impacts dogs. This degenerative condition tends to make dogs lose their joint cartilage, resulting in other alterations of their bones and leading to pain, inflammation and difficulty using the influenced limb.   OA is not just a disease that occurs in senior dogs and will establish at any age, especially in dogs with contributing variables, such as obesity or other orthopedic disorders.   Even though there is not any heal for OA, there are numerous approaches for slowing its progression, controlling mobility and reducing pain.   Bring about  Joints Typically consist of both of those fluid and cartilage, which cushion your body from forces throughout motion — making it possible for easy, fluid motion without the friction of rubbing on bone.   With OA, joint fluid decreases and cartilage thins, decreasing the joints’ shock-absorbing capacity. Because the cartilage progressively deteriorates, bony variations within the joint acquire, producing extra inflammation, pain, stiffness and issues utilizing the joint.  Many things lead to the event of OA. Often there is multiple lead to, but in some instances, there might also be no noticeable underlying result in. A number of orthopedic conditions may possibly lead to the development of OA by resulting in repetitive harm for the joint cartilage — which includes hip dysplasia, elbow dysplasia, patella luxation, cranial cruciate ligament harm, click this previous fractures, repetitive significant-influence activities and much more.   Being overweight contributes appreciably to the development of OA due to the additional force placed on joints. Unwanted fat cells also generate inflammatory mediators, which worsens the progression of OA.   Scientific symptoms  The indications of OA might differ from delicate to serious determined by the chronicity and number of joints affected. Indications may contain any of the subsequent: Pain  Stiffness  Lameness or simply a modify in gait   Lower in activity or reluctance to walk, operate or work out  Difficulty navigating stairs or leaping on couches  Trouble finding up from lying down  Muscle throwing away  Sudden modifications in behavior, including irritability or aggression  Prognosis  OA is diagnosed after a physical Examination, the place your veterinarian will observe your Canine's gait and posture, and experience for just about any abnormal pop over to this site adjustments for the joints or signs of pain.

   X-rays could be performed to further assess the joint or bony alterations, and that will help diagnose any underlying orthopedic disorders.  Sometimes, additional advanced imaging may be executed to raised evaluate the cartilage and also other comfortable tissue constructions surrounding the bone that do not exhibit up on X-rays. To examine People parts, your veterinarian will agenda an arthroscopy, CT or MRI.   Treatment  The purpose of treatment is to attenuate pain, sluggish the progression of damage, and sustain or build muscle mass. Treatment is reached with a mix of therapies, which can contain any of the subsequent:   Way of life changes:   Fat Command  Small-effects pursuits, which include leash walks or swimming  Usage of non-slip rugs and ramps to get on beds, couches or autos   Actual physical rehabilitation:   Underwater treadmill  Number of movement exercise routines or other therapeutic modalities — which includes acupuncture, LASER therapy and more   Pain management:   NSAIDs (n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ory medicines) are generally prescribed prescription drugs to deal with OA pain and inflammation. Your Puppy would require program monitoring with blood work should they require lengthy-phrase NSAIDs.    Extra medicines, like gabapentin and amantadine, might be presented in combination with NSAIDs. Librela (bedinvetmab) is a kind of injectable medication often known as a monoclonal antibody which might be given at the time monthly to offer for a longer period-phrase Charge of OA pain. It targets a specific driver of OA pain called nerve expansion aspect (NGF). Joint support:    Supplements, such as glucosamine and chondroitin sulfate, and omega-3 fatty acids  Joint injections, such as platelet-rich plasma, stem mobile therapy or RSO (radiosynoviorthesis or brand identify Synovetin OA)  Operation:   Could possibly be advised for a few instances that have fundamental will cause of OA, including hip dysplasia, cranial cruciate ligament rupture and elbow dysplasia, among the Some others   Consequence  OA leads to progressive damage to impacted joints, as well as prognosis differs according to the fundamental lead to and severity. Though there isn't any remedy for OA, there are several means to control pain and hold off its development, making it possible for a lot of dogs to Reside comfortably with a multimodal approach to treatment.   The earlier OA is diagnosed and managed prior to the extreme progression of OA, the greater the prolonged-time period outcome.   Picture presented.
